Differential thermal contraction between matrix and fiber materials in composites and between adhesive and adherend materials in adhesive joints occurs during cooling from the resin cure temperature and gives rise to non-uniform internal stress fields. Resin swelling associated with water uptake during service gives rise to inhomogeneous stress, the magnitude and distribution of which is the subject of the present investigation. Thin layers of cured epoxy resin have been allowed to absorb water at their edges only, and the swelling normal to these layer planes has been measured by studying optical interference patterns. The stresses resulting from inhomogeneous swelling, a few tens of bars, are of similar magnitude to those resulting from inhomogeneous shrinkage during cooling from resin cure temperatures.  相似文献

Phosphatidylethanolamine (PE) and phosphatidylglycerol (PG) were isolated from aVibrio species of bacterium, known to produce eicosapentaenoic acid (20∶5n−3) andtrans-hexadecenoic acid (16∶1n−7), and subjected to phospholipase A2 degradation to determine the positional distribution of component fatty acids. At the two growth temperatures studied (20 and 5°C), both 20∶5n−3 andtrans 16∶1 n−7 were located mainly at positionsn−2 in PE. Increases in the proportions of 20∶5n−3 andtrans 16∶1n−7 in positionsn−2 with decreasing growth temperature were balanced mainly by decreases in the level ofiso-15∶0. In PG,trans 16∶1n−7 was located predominantly in positionsn-1, although the difference between the two positions was not as great as in PE. Eicosapentaenoic acid was preferentially located in positionsn-2 of PG, particularly at 5°C when it comprised 29.9% of the total fatty acids in this position. It is concluded thattrans 16∶1n−7/20∶5n−3 is not a major molecular species of phospholipid in this species ofVibrio and that changes in the levels of molecular species of PE containingiso-15∶0 may feature in thermal acclimation.  相似文献

Five groups of salmon, of initial mean weight 127±3 g, were fed increasing levels of dietary linseed oil (LO) in a regression design. The control diet contained capelin oil (FO) only, and the same oil was blended with LO to provide the experimental diets. After an initial period of 40 wk, all groups were switched to a finishing diet containing only FO for a further 24 wk. Growth and flesh lipid contents were not affected by dietary treatment. The FA compositions of flesh total lipids were linearly correlated with dietary FA compositions (r 2=0.88–1.00, P<0.0001). LO included at 50% of added dietary lipids reduced flesh DHA and EPA (20∶5n−3) concentrations to 65 and 58%, respectively, of the concentrations in fish fed FO. Feeding 100% LO reduced flesh DHA and EPA concentrations to 38 and 30%, respectively, of the values in fish fed FO. Differences between diet and flesh FA concentrations showed that 16∶0, 18∶1n−9, and especially DHA were preferentially retained in flesh, whereas 18∶2n−6, 18∶3n−3, and 22∶1n−11 were selected against and presumably utilized for energy. In fish previously fed 50 and 100% LO, feeding a finishing diet containing FO for 16 wk restored flesh DHA and EPA concentrations, to ≈80% of the values in fish fed FO throughout. Flesh DHA and EPA concentrations in fish fed up to 50% LO were above recommended intake values for humans for these EFA. This study suggests that LO can be used as a substitute for FO in seawater salmon feeds and that any reductions in DHA and EPA can be largely overcome with a finishing diethigh in FO before harvest.  相似文献

Three-dimensional holograms were recorded in a cerium-doped, strontium barium niobate (SBN:75) photorefractive crystal. These holograms are shown to not degrade after more than one week of continuous readout and to reconstruct reproductions of the original object with an observable field of view of approximately 35 degrees.  相似文献

Neutrophil function is reduced in periparturient dairy cows. Possible factors that reduce neutrophil function include endocrine changes associated with parturition and metabolic stresses associated with lactogenesis. In this study, mastectomized and intact cows were studied to specifically examine the effects of lactogenesis on neutrophil function in periparturient cows. Expression of adhesion molecules on neutrophils (L-selectin, mediating capture and rolling adhesion, and beta 2-integrin, mediating tight adhesion vital to egress) and neutrophil myeloperoxidase activity (an index of bactericidal activity) were assessed in mastectomized and intact cows. Expression of L-selectin decreased at parturition followed by rapid recovery to prepartum values in both intact and mastectomized cows. Expression of beta 2-integrins increased in intact cows at parturition but not in mastectomized cows. Expression of beta 2-integrins was greater in intact cows than in mastectomized cows throughout the study. Neutrophil myeloperoxidase activity decreased from baseline prepartum values as parturition approached in both intact and mastectomized cows, which suggests the endocrine changes associated with the act of parturition are predominant factors causing loss of neutrophil function. Myeloperoxidase activity recovered to prepartum values within a week of parturition in mastectomized cows; however, myeloperoxidase activity remained depressed in neutrophils obtained from intact cows throughout the first 20 d of lactation. The presence of the mammary gland and its attendant metabolic stresses slowed recovery of neutrophil function, which suggests that the metabolic stress of lactation exacerbated periparturient immunosuppression.  相似文献

Cell free studies have shown that liver and intestine are the major sites of synthesis of triacyl glycerols inSqualus acanthias. The liver and to a lesser extent the intestine and stomach are major sites of wax ester synthesis. Muscle does not synthesize either triacyl glycerols or wax esters significantly. In vivo studies have shown that intravenously injected (3H) fatty alcohol is massively oxidized to (3H) fatty acid, the bulk of which appears in muscle. Liver appears to export both free fatty acids and triacyl glycerols to serum and thence to muscle. Free fatty acids, triacyl glycerols, wax esters and cholesteryl esters are all turned over within 48 hr inSqualus serum. The turnover of triacyl glycerols greatly exceeds the turnover of alkyl diacyl glycerols.  相似文献

Hexagonal dislocation networks which occurred in as-annealed commercial Ti-A 50 rod and following partial extrusion under hydrostatic pressure at room temperature were studied using transmission electron microscopy. For the as-annealed condition networks were observed on the prism, basal and {2•1•1x} planes, while for the extrusion networks were only observed on the basal plane. The various stages in the development of the networks are presented and mechanisms by which they form are proposed. The self energies of the dislocation hexagons constituting the various networks are calculated using the equations proposed by de Wit and Ruff. They increase in the order: a) networks on the basal plane in the as-annealed condition, b) networks on the prism plane in the asannealed condition and c) networks on the basal plane in the partially extruded condition.
